And here’s why we have to moderate your comments on The Factor. The above image represents is a screen grab of the admin panel of our blog and covers a 4 hour window of time, beginning shortly after I packed in late last night. Yep, that’s right – over 300 comment spams (guess I could throw in one of these “!” for good measure). Quick explanation – spammers try to insert their web page links pushing everything from porn, to pharmacueticals, mortage and get-rick-quick schemes. Not interested in taking part of any design discussions, they try to submit spam-laced comments using auto-ack scripts which hammer our server over and over again. Thankfully, we’ve got a pretty robust web host, and decent spam protection, so these comments are generally snagged before they see the light of day. However, this does mean that I generally have to moderate all your comments, so if they don’t appear right away, worry not – I’ll get to them as soon as possible.
